近年来,随着游戏产业的兴盛,游戏程序开发也越来越受到关注。游戏程序是指游戏的核心代码,包括游戏逻辑、图形渲染、声音处理等。游戏程序的编写需要掌握一定的编程技巧和知识,下面我们就来了解一下游戏程序如何编写。

首先,游戏程序的开发语言有很多种,比如C++、Java、Python等。不同的语言有着各自的优势和适用场景,开发者需要根据自己的需求和编程水平来选择合适的语言。

其次,游戏程序的编写需要使用一些专用库和工具,比如OpenGL、DirectX、Unity3D等。这些库和工具可以帮助开发者快速地实现游戏的图形渲染、声音处理、物理引擎等功能。同时,这些库和工具也提供了一些高级的函数和类,可以让开发者更加方便地实现游戏逻辑。

 游戏程序如何编写-游戏程序如何编写代码

游戏程序的编写需要遵循一定的开发流程。首先,需要明确游戏的需求和目标,确定游戏的类型、玩法、画面风格等。其次,需要进行游戏设计,包括游戏关卡、角色设计、控制方式等方面。接着,需要进行编程实现,将游戏设计转化为程序代码。最后,需要进行测试和调试,修复程序中出现的BUG和问题,确保程序的稳定性和流畅度。

游戏程序的编写需要注重代码质量和性能优化。游戏程序通常需要处理大量的数据和图形渲染,因此需要注意代码可读性、可维护性和性能优化。开发者需要合理地使用数据结构和算法,尽量避免内存泄露和程序崩溃。同时,需要使用一些调试工具和性能分析器来检测程序中的性能瓶颈和优化方案。

总之,游戏程序的编写需要开发者具备一定的编程技巧和知识,需要使用专用的库和工具,需要遵循一定的开发流程,同时需要注重代码质量和性能优化。希望以上内容能对游戏程序开发者有所启发。